The term “Spay Pride” is obviously a catchy phrase intended to remind everyone that spaying and neutering our pets can make a serious dent in mitigating the homeless pet population overcrowding animal shelters. Spaying and neutering is only one part of the bigger solution.
The bigger solution must include (1) maintaining animal shelters which act as a temporary bridge to transition unwanted animals to forever homes, animal rescues and other organizations, (2) supporting specialty organizations that utilize shelter animals for therapy and medical assist programs, and (3) utilizing pet behaviorists who teach us (the public and local rescues) how to communicate limits of acceptable behavior with our pets so that the pets stay in our homes and don’t end up in shelters.
